At a dog show in 1899 Von Stephanitz saw a dog named Hektor Linksrhein that was perfect for his ideas about the breed. He bought him and named Horand von Grafrath.
The breed standard stipulates that hind angulation should be in line with front angulation, and to avoid over-angulation. Unfortunately this has lead to a sloped back conformation in many show-strain dogs.

Health Clearances
Responsible breeders will conduct health screenings of both parents prior to breeding to decrease the risk of developing hereditary diseases. Ask the breeder if results of the tests are verified. A reputable breeder should have their dog's pedigrees readily available.
German Shepherds are at risk of elbow and hip dysplasia and degenerative myelopathy. Breeders who are responsible will test their dogs for these and other diseases, provide proper nutrition and exercise and offer continuous support and guidance to ensure the health of their puppies.

German Shepherds are also affected by cancer, which is a common inherited condition. It can manifest as tumors on the skin or inside organs and is usually treated through radiation, chemotherapy or surgery.
Inflammatory bowel disease is another common condition that occurs in German Shepherds. It's a condition that causes abdominal pain and diarrhea, along with weight loss and other symptoms.
German Shepherds may also be afflicted by degenerative joint diseases. The wear and tear on joints can cause pain or even arthritis. Weight loss, exercise restrictions and joint protection supplements are the most common treatments for joint problems.
